นี่คือคำสั่ง adinrec ที่สามารถเรียกใช้ในผู้ให้บริการโฮสต์ฟรีของ OnWorks โดยใช้เวิร์กสเตชันออนไลน์ฟรีของเรา เช่น Ubuntu Online, Fedora Online, โปรแกรมจำลองออนไลน์ของ Windows หรือโปรแกรมจำลองออนไลน์ของ MAC OS
โครงการ:
ชื่อ
อดินเรค
- บันทึกอุปกรณ์เสียงและบันทึกหนึ่งคำพูดลงในไฟล์
เรื่องย่อ
อดินเรค [ตัวเลือก-ชื่อไฟล์}
DESCRIPTION
อดินเรค เปิดสตรีมเสียง ตรวจจับอินพุตคำพูดและเก็บไว้ในที่ระบุ
ไฟล์. การตรวจจับคำพูดทำได้โดยเกณฑ์ระดับและศูนย์ข้าม อินพุตเริ่มต้น
อุปกรณ์เป็นไมโครโฟน แต่แหล่งสัญญาณเสียงเข้าอื่นๆ รวมถึงปลั๊กอิน Julius A/D-in สามารถ
ใช้โดยใช้ "-ป้อนข้อมูลตัวเลือก "
รูปแบบเสียงคือ 16 บิต 1 ช่อง ในรูปแบบ Microsoft WAV หากระบุชื่อไฟล์
มีอยู่แล้วจะถูกแทนที่
หากชื่อไฟล์คือ "-" ข้อมูลที่บันทึกไว้จะถูกสตรีมเป็นมาตรฐานโดยไม่มีส่วนหัว
(รูปแบบดิบ).
OPTIONS
อดินเรค ใช้ JuliusLib และใช้ตัวเลือก Julius ด้านล่างนี้คือรายการตัวเลือกที่ถูกต้อง
อดินเรค โดยเฉพาะ ตัวเลือก
-ความถี่ Hz
ตั้งค่าอัตราการสุ่มตัวอย่างเป็น Hz (ค่าเริ่มต้น: 16,000)
-ดิบ
เอาต์พุตในรูปแบบไฟล์ดิบ
จูเลียสลิบ ตัวเลือก
-ป้อนข้อมูล {mic|rawfile|adinnet|stdin|netaudio|esd|alsa|oss}
เลือกแหล่งป้อนคำพูด ระบุ 'file' หรือ 'rawfile' สำหรับไฟล์รูปคลื่น ในแฟ้ม
อินพุต ผู้ใช้จะได้รับแจ้งให้ป้อนชื่อไฟล์จาก stdin
'mic' คือการรับอินพุตเสียงจากอุปกรณ์ไมโครโฟนสดเริ่มต้น และ 'adinnet' หมายถึง
รับข้อมูลรูปคลื่นผ่านเครือข่าย tcpip จากไคลเอนต์ adinnet 'netaudio' มาจาก
อินพุต DatLink/NetAudio และ 'stdin' หมายถึงอินพุตข้อมูลจากอินพุตมาตรฐาน
ที่ Linux คุณสามารถเลือก API ในขณะใช้งานโดยระบุ alsa, oss และ esd
-chunk_size ตัวอย่าง
ขนาดแฟรกเมนต์เสียงในจำนวนตัวอย่าง (ค่าเริ่มต้น: 1000)
-เลเวล เธรด
ระดับเกณฑ์สำหรับการตรวจจับอินพุตเสียงพูด ค่าควรอยู่ในช่วงตั้งแต่ 0 ถึง 32767
(ค่าเริ่มต้น: 2000)
-zc เธรด
เกณฑ์การข้ามศูนย์ต่อวินาที เฉพาะอินพุตที่เกินเกณฑ์ระดับ (-เลเวล)
จะถูกนับ (ค่าเริ่มต้น: 60)
- headmargin มิลลิวินาที
ระยะขอบเงียบที่จุดเริ่มต้นของส่วนของคำพูดในหน่วยมิลลิวินาที (ค่าเริ่มต้น: 300)
-ส่วนท้าย มิลลิวินาที
ระยะขอบที่ส่วนท้ายของคำพูดในหน่วยมิลลิวินาที (ค่าเริ่มต้น: 400)
-zmean
ตัวเลือกนี้เปิดใช้งานการลบ DC offset
-smpFreq Hz
ตั้งค่าอัตราการสุ่มตัวอย่างเป็น Hz (ค่าเริ่มต้น: 16,000)
-48
บันทึกอินพุตด้วยการสุ่มตัวอย่าง 48kHz และลดตัวอย่างลงเหลือ 16kHz ได้ทันที ตัวเลือกนี้
ใช้ได้กับรุ่น 16kHz เท่านั้น รูทีนการสุ่มตัวอย่างลดลงถูกย้ายจาก sptk (หลวงพ่อ
4.0)
-นา ชื่ออุปกรณ์
ชื่อโฮสต์สำหรับอินพุตเซิร์ฟเวอร์ DatLink (-ป้อนข้อมูล เน็ตออดิโอ).
-แอดพอร์ต หมายเลขพอร์ต
กับ -ป้อนข้อมูล อดินเน็ตระบุหมายเลขพอร์ต adinnet เพื่อฟัง (ค่าเริ่มต้น: 5530)
-nostrip
โดยค่าเริ่มต้น Julius จะลบตัวอย่างศูนย์ที่ต่อเนื่องกันในข้อมูลคำพูดของอินพุต ตัวเลือกนี้
หยุดนะ.
-C jconfffile
โหลดไฟล์ jconf ที่นี่ เนื้อหาของ jconffile จะถูกขยาย ณ จุดนี้
-ปลั๊กอินไดร์ ไดร์ลิสต์
ระบุไดเร็กทอรีที่จะโหลดปลั๊กอิน หากมีหลายไดเร็กทอรี ให้ระบุโดย
รายการที่คั่นด้วยเครื่องหมายทวิภาค
และพวกเรา ตัวแปร
อัลซาเดฟ
สตริงชื่ออุปกรณ์สำหรับ ALSA (ค่าเริ่มต้น: "ค่าเริ่มต้น")
เครื่องเสียง
สตริงชื่ออุปกรณ์สำหรับ OSS (ค่าเริ่มต้น: "/dev/dsp")
LATENCY_MSEC
เวลาแฝงอินพุตของอินพุตไมโครโฟนในหน่วยมิลลิวินาที ค่าที่น้อยกว่าจะทำให้เวลาในการตอบสนองสั้นลง
แต่บางครั้งทำให้กระบวนการไม่เสถียร ค่าเริ่มต้นจะขึ้นอยู่กับระบบปฏิบัติการที่ทำงานอยู่
ใช้ adinrec ออนไลน์โดยใช้บริการ onworks.net